Disney has created some of the most beloved characters in cinema. The classic film ‘Beauty and the Beast’ has been enjoyed worldwide since its release 30 years ago. To honor the anniversary, Disney+ broadcasted a star-studded celebration.

Josh Groban and H.E.R. are tasked with performing the title song ‘Beauty and the Beast.’ The song was initially performed by Angela Lansbury, who voiced ‘Mrs. Potts’ in the movie.

They elegantly stroll down the stairway to the center of the circular stage. H.E.R. is dressed as Princess Belle, and Josh Groban is dressed as the Prince. The audience loves the performance, and they applaud throughout.

H.E.R. begins singing the first line, “Tale as old as time. True as it can be. Barely even friends, then somebody bends unexpectedly.” Josh enters to sing the second part of the verse. The pair comes together in beautiful harmony on the song’s chorus.

Dancers dressed in ornate white gowns and suits begin to move together, surrounding the stage. H.E.R. leaves the scene and returns with a soaring electric guitar lead at the top of the staircase. The clear guitar body contains a rose, similar to the famed stained glass window from the movie.

‘Beauty and the Beast’ is a song written by the legendary writing team of lyricist Howard Ashman and composer Alan Menken for the 1991 film. The catchy melody and emotional words were sung in just one take by Angela Lansbury for the movie.

All the other characters and guest stars join Josh and H.E.R. for the finale on stage. The harmony and blend the two performers achieve is fantastic. The spectacle of the ballroom, with smoke billowing from the floor along with the dancers and the majestic music, takes us right back to the emotion of the original movie.
